What is the Southwark Local Offer?

The Southwark Local Offer is a comprehensive guide to the services in Southwark and neighbouring boroughs that are available for children and young people with special educational needs and disabilities (SEND) aged 0-25.

Southwark’s Local Offer was developed with parents, carers and children & young people with SEND.

The Local Offer is maintained and regularly updated to make sure that information is up to date and to take into account the suggestions and feedback of children and young people with SEND and their parents and carers.

Why have the Local Offer?

Local authorities have a legal duty to publish a Local Offer (Children & Families Act 2014, Section 30), setting out in one place information about provision they expect to be available across education, health and social care for children and young people who have Special Educational Needs and Disability (SEND), including those with and without Education, Health and Care plans.

Who is the Local Offer for?

  • Parents or carers who are responsible for a child or young person with SEND aged 0-25 years old.

  • Professionals who work with young people with Special Educational Needs or Disabilities.

  • The Youth Offer is aimed at people aged 16-25 years old and includes both SEND specific and general services.
